    So, I want to adjust the valves on my 82 xs400r seca. As far as I know, it's never been done. Two questions. First, when I'm taking off the tank, what's the best way to drain fuel? Second, are valve shims generic, or do I need specific shims?

    Valve shims are sorta generic. They do come in a number of diameters.

    Your XS uses the same 29mm shims the air cooled XJs use so Chacal should be able to hook you up with whatever shims you need.

    Easiest way to drain the tank is to put a hose from the fuel cock into your container and open it. I usually just leave the fuel in the tank though.
